Practical Use Cases and Readability Tips
While Notebook Memories is a fantastic choice for many design elements, it's important to consider where it works best. This font is perfect for short headlines, callouts, logo-style text, and decorative titles. However, for long copy or dense information, a more legible sans serif or serif font might be a better option.
When using Notebook Memories on mobile screens or small previews, ensure the font size is large enough to maintain readability. For thumbnails and image overlays, a high-contrast color scheme can help the text stand out, whether on a dark or light background.
Font Pairing and Practical Considerations
To create a balanced and cohesive design, I paired Notebook Memories with a clean sans serif font. This combination provided a modern and professional look while maintaining the font's playful and personal touch. For example, using a sans serif like Roboto for body text and Notebook Memories for headings and highlights created a harmonious and visually appealing layout.
Before incorporating Notebook Memories into your campaigns, make sure to check the included styles, alternates, ligatures, weights, and file formats. Additionally, verify the font's multilingual support and commercial licensing to ensure it meets all your project requirements.
